General info

Somerset Acres is a water located in Johnson County, Kansas, United States. It is most popular for fishing Channel catfish, Flathead catfish, and Black bullhead.

Channel catfish

Seasons

Open

Bag limit

10

No size limit. No closed season.

Statewide in Impounded WIFA Waters: 2 fish daily creel limit.
